Reliance plans to expand world’s biggest oil-refinery complex

Bloomberg Billionaire Mukesh Ambani-owned Reliance Industries Ltd is considering a plan to boost its oil-refining capacity by about half, people with knowledge of the matter said. The proposed plant, to come up at the world’s biggest refining complex in Jamnagar, will be able to process as much as 30 million tonnes of crude a year, the people said asking not …

BGC Partners enters shipbroking market

Bloomberg BGC Partners Inc is entering the shipbroking market for the first time, buying Poten and Partners Group Inc to bet on demand for liquefied natural gas. Poten, which is based in New York, specializes in the LNG tanker and liquid petroleum gas markets, with 170 staff in offices from London to Singapore, Houston, Athens, Guangzhou and Perth.
